Why Chico property owners need a various solar conversation
Solar in Chico is not quite the like solar in the Bay Location or coastal Southern California. The weather condition profile matters. Long, brilliant summer seasons aid manufacturing, yet heat also affects panel performance. Roof covering form matters since numerous homes in the area have straightforward rooflines that agree with for solar, while others have aging make-up shingles that should be replaced before installation. Tree insurance coverage matters as well. Fully grown landscape design is common in well-known communities, and a few hours of mid-day shading can transform the mathematics greater than a salesman might admit.
The energy side matters a lot more. The majority of Chico homeowners are handling PG&E, which suggests price frameworks, time-of-use strategies, and the post-NEM 3.0 environment are part of the decision. Under California's newer web billing policies, sending excess daytime power back to the grid is typically much less beneficial than it used to be. That has changed what a great solar proposal resembles. Five years back, a carrier can focus mostly on panel count and yearly balanced out. Currently, the far better solar firms Chico home owners collaborate with are speaking seriously concerning self-consumption, tons moving, and whether a battery makes sense for the household.
That does not imply every home requires storage space. It does imply any kind of business still offering solar as if policy never ever altered is currently behind the market.
What "top solar service providers" actually means
A leading service provider is not constantly the cheapest quote, the largest name, or the one with one of the most hostile savings estimate. In method, the toughest companies have a tendency to be the ones that consistently do five things well:
They design around your actual use, roof condition, and rate plan, not around a canned package. They discuss production presumptions clearly, including color, seasonal outcome, and anticipated destruction over time. They handle licenses, energy sychronisation, and inspections without treating the customer like a project manager. They stand behind workmanship after the mount, especially when roof covering leaks, checking concerns, or inverter problems come up. They offer funding and cash money alternatives with clear terms, not just the monthly payment that looks easiest to sell.That mix is what divides a reputable installer from a business that primarily excels at customer acquisition.

The greatest proposals begin with the roof, not the rebate
A lot of disappointing solar projects start with a person talking prematurely concerning rewards and financial savings. A far better installer begins with the roof.
In Chico, roof covering age is just one of the initial sensible concerns. If your shingles have maybe 5 years left, putting solar on currently can produce a pricey trouble later. Getting rid of and reinstalling a system for reroofing adds expense and inconvenience. The great firms bring this up even when it risks slowing down the sale. That sincerity is worth focusing to.
Roof alignment is following. South and west encountering varieties usually do well in Chico, however eastern facing roofs can still be effective depending on your use pattern. A west dealing with design might be specifically beneficial if your house utilizes more power late in the day, which several households do during summertime air conditioning hours. This is where wide yearly manufacturing quotes can be misleading. Two systems with comparable annual output might supply worth in a different way depending on when they produce electricity.
Shade analysis also is entitled to more scrutiny than it usually gets. A few branches from a neighbor's tree might not destroy the job, but they need to be made up. Dependable installers make use of detailed website measurements, satellite modeling, or on-site color tools instead of confident uncertainty. If one quote presumes substantially higher manufacturing than 2 others, that is not automatically a bargain. It may merely be a rosy forecast.
Why batteries show up regularly now
In the Chico market, batteries are no longer a specific niche add-on for prepper kinds or high-end homes. They have actually entered into the mainstream conversation since the worth of exporting additional daytime solar has gone down compared to earlier web metering rules.
That said, a battery is not an automated yes.
For some families, particularly individuals who are home throughout the day, run pool tools strategically, or can move major lots into solar hours, a panel-only system may still pencil out well. For others, especially households with high evening air conditioning use, battery storage space can boost expense savings and add backup power throughout failures. Whether that premium is justified depends upon your usage pattern, blackout worries, and budget.
A severe company ought to model both variations for you. If every quote consists of a battery without a clear description, press harder. If no quote states a battery whatsoever, press more difficult there as well. The ideal solution ought to come from your load profile, not from the installer's supply preference.
How to compare price quotes without obtaining shed in the weeds
Many Chico homeowners collect 3 quotes and still really feel not sure since the numbers do not line up cleanly. One proposal is cheaper but smaller sized. One more makes use of premium panels. A third deals a battery and jobs bigger savings. The method is to compare the components that really drive outcomes.
Start with system dimension in kW and estimated yearly manufacturing in kWh, yet do not quit there. Take a look at the manufacturing per watt. A larger system is not constantly extra effective. Examine whether the provider used your actual electrical usage from the last twelve month or depend on a harsh price quote. Check whether the proposal presumes future usage rises from an EV, heatpump, or pool. Some firms purposefully oversize systems to make the future-proofing disagreement. In some cases that is smart. Occasionally it is simply a bigger sale.
Panel brand name issues much less than several buyers assume, reasonably. Many reputable rate manufacturers generate solid modules with long warranties. Inverters and system layout commonly have a larger impact on exactly how delighted you are later. If your roofing has multiple aircrafts or partial shading, module-level power electronic devices can be beneficial. If your roof covering is basic and open, a simple layout may be perfectly adequate.
Then there is funding. This is where a decent quote can develop into an inadequate bargain. Low promoted rate of interest usually include substantial dealer fees buried in the financed rate. A home owner concentrating only on regular monthly payment can end up paying even more gradually than expected. Cash price, financed rate, term length, rate, and complete price all need to be visible.
Questions worth asking before you sign
Most sales conferences cover the same glossy themes. The exposing concerns are typically more practical and a little much less comfortable.
Who actually mounts the system, business staff members or subcontractors? What occurs if the roofing system needs repair service after panels are installed? How long has your business been operating under its present name and license? What production price quote must I anticipate in year one, and what assumptions drive it? Who deals with guarantee service if the sales associate leaves or the neighborhood office changes?These inquiries do not require to sound confrontational. They merely force the conversation toward accountability. A reliable firm will certainly respond to directly.
Red flags that turn up often in actual sales conversations
After enough solar consultations, you begin to hear the exact same weak lines duplicated. One of one of the most typical is the claim that your electric bill will "disappear." That is hardly ever specific. Also solid planetary systems typically leave some recurring utility fees, and those can differ based on price plan and true-up behavior. An additional red flag is urgency constructed around a fake due date. Yes, motivations and utility guidelines do alter, yet stress methods are still stress tactics.
I would also beware when a supplier disregards all competitors as dishonest while occurring as the only exemption. Strong firms generally describe their benefits comfortably. They do not require to transform every price quote right into a conspiracy.
One a lot more refined warning sign is poor interest to the home's electric framework. In older Chico homes, circuit box condition, breaker capability, and grounding information may matter. Installers that play down that side of the job can produce hold-ups later on when permit testimonial or area examination captures what sales ignored.
Local solution issues greater than lots of people expect
The mount itself is only component of the partnership. Solar is reasonably low maintenance, however not no-maintenance. Keeping track of systems lose connection. Inverters fall short sometimes. Roofing system penetrations require to continue to be audio. Energy documents can drag. If a battery acts up throughout wildfire season or a warm front, you will certainly care a great deal about response time.
This is where neighborhood and regional reputation matters. Not due to the fact that little instantly implies better, yet because after-sale solution is tough to phony. A company that has actually been offering the North State for many years typically has a route of consumer experience behind it. Take note of patterns in reviews as opposed to isolated praise or complaints. Constant notes regarding solid communication, clean installs, and timely service warranty support are purposeful. So are repeated problems about ghosting after payment.
It assists to ask how service calls are dispatched. Some companies have a neighborhood operations team. Others path every little thing through a central call facility. Neither version is inherently wrong, however the customer experience can be extremely different when something requires hands-on attention.
Cash, loan, lease, or PPA?
This is just one of the most important choice factors, and it commonly gets less analysis than panel brand name or system size.
Paying money generally supplies the toughest long-term economics since you avoid funding prices. The compromise is binding resources. For some homeowners, especially those with high-interest debt or other investment concerns, that may not be the very best use cash also if the solar mathematics looks good.
Loans can still work well, specifically if the financed rate is affordable and the term fits your budget. The trouble is that lots of consumers contrast only the month-to-month solar settlement to the present electric expense. That is as well shallow. The actual question is complete task cost, anticipated savings with time, and just how the funding terms form both.
Leases and power purchase contracts can make good sense in narrower instances, generally when a property owner desires little or no ahead of time expense and fits trading some cost savings for simpleness. However possession typically offers much more upside, more control, and more clear value if you sell the home. In owner-occupied markets like Chico, that difference still matters.
A good carrier describes each course without guiding you right into the one that pays the highest commission.
Permitting, affiliation, and timelines in the genuine world
A brightened proposition can make solar look fast and frictionless. Occasionally it is. Frequently it is not.
Actual job timing relies on layout modifications, allowing work, energy processing, devices schedule, and assessment scheduling. In a smooth situation, a job might move from agreement to operation in an issue of weeks. In busier durations or with electrical upgrades, it can take notably much longer. The business you pick need to establish assumptions realistically.
This is one area where skilled solar power firms near me often tend to separate themselves from newer entrants. They understand the local allowing rhythm. They recognize which homes are most likely to set off service panel upgrades. They know how to stay clear of layout mistakes that postpone energy authorization. You may never ever see that skills directly, however you will definitely really feel the absence of it.
Solar and resale value in Chico
Homeowners usually ask whether solar boosts home value. It can, especially when the system is had instead of leased and when the energy cost savings are clear. Customers tend to react well to reduced operating costs, specifically in cozy inland markets where summer season electric costs are top of mind.
Still, resale worth must not be your only reason for going solar. Assessment therapy can differ, and customers care about age, service warranty standing, and whether the system was installed easily. A badly recorded system, or one with an uncomfortable lease transfer, can end up being a deal headache.
If resale may be on the perspective, ask each supplier what documents they provide for future buyers. System specs, permits, warranties, and production records all help. Organized documents is not interesting, yet it matters later.

The finest result is not always the greatest system
A last point that commonly gets shed in the purchasing procedure: the goal is not to get one of the most solar. The objective is to purchase the correct amount of solar from the appropriate firm, at the right rate, with the appropriate expectations.
For one Chico house, that may mean a moderate, meticulously designed roof selection that covers most annual use without overproducing in low-value hours. For another, it may imply solar plus battery storage due to the fact that night lots are high and failures are a genuine issue. For a third, the smartest action could be to pause, replace the roofing, and revisit solar in six months.

What is the 33% rule in solar panels in Chico?
There is no universal solar regulation officially known as the 33% rule. The phrase may refer to a system-sizing guideline, financing calculation, or rule of thumb used in a particular context. Solar installations instead must comply with applicable electrical codes, equipment ratings, and utility interconnection requirements. The intended meaning depends on where the term is being used.
Is the 30% solar tax credit going away in 2026 in Chico?
The federal residential clean-energy tax credit for homeowner solar installations ended for expenditures made after December 31, 2025. As a result, qualifying residential solar expenditures made in 2026 generally do not receive the former 30% federal credit. Different tax provisions may apply to businesses or other ownership structures. Eligibility depends on current federal tax law and individual circumstances.

How much is a solar system for a 2000 sq ft house in Chico?
A solar system for a 2,000-square-foot home may cost roughly $12,000 to $25,000 before applicable incentives, depending on the required capacity. Square footage alone does not determine system size because annual electricity consumption is a more important factor. Roof orientation, shading, panel efficiency, electrical upgrades, and battery storage can substantially affect the price. Homes with greater electricity demand generally require larger systems.
Why is it difficult to sell a house with solar panels in Chico?
Selling a home with solar panels can become more complicated when the system is leased, financed, or subject to a power purchase agreement. Buyers may need to assume or qualify for an existing contract, adding steps to the transaction. Owned systems with clear documentation are generally simpler to transfer. System age, roof condition, and remaining warranty coverage can also affect buyer decisions.

Why is my electric bill so high if I have solar in Chico?
An electric bill can remain high when household electricity consumption exceeds the amount generated by the solar system. Nighttime usage, air conditioning, seasonal production changes, shading, or equipment problems can increase electricity purchased from the grid. Fixed utility charges may also remain even when solar offsets much of a home's electricity use. Comparing solar production with utility consumption can help identify the cause.
